Transaction c620c524a19dc8459717097926a987908dae8e4d3cb7af4b345ee1d29f3af26e
1 Input
1 Output
-
c620c524a19dc8459717097926a987908dae8e4d3cb7af4b345ee1d29f3af26e:0
- value
- 3500987
- script pubkey
- OP_0 OP_PUSHBYTES_20 73bc8046b3d91dbbd99ace7ef4c4aff520247a1d
- address
- bc1qww7gq34nmywmhkv6eel0f39075szg7sanr9k97